Abstract
BOTH as regards the interest of the subject and the treatment it has received at the hands of the author we do not doubt that the essay before us is destined to take a foremost place amongst the essays which have been called forth, or at all events distinguished, by the Adams Prize.
The Motion of Vortex Rings.
By J. J. Thomson. (London: Macmillan and Co., 1883)
